General Discussion / Re: Album Art
« on: April 24, 2025, 04:36:39 PM »
Preferences -> General -> Album Art -> Reading tab -> that shows the reading order of albumart from files (top to bottom). The local library view will show & if needed cache the albumart for the first item that's internally found as the first item of the album (it's not done in a determined order i.e. it could match on track 5 or track 2 or track 1, etc) which is then used for the album. There is some attempt to look at other items against the 'album' to find an appropriate image but as a defined fallback image has been specified in the albumart reading preferences then that image will always be used for any of the image look-ups being attempted if there's not a result.

General Discussion / Re: How to restore main windows to main screen?
« on: April 23, 2025, 04:11:45 PM »
If you're using the x64 build then as long as WACUP is the focused program then Windows key + shift + left/right arrows should be able to move the main window on to the monitor & then when you click on the main window the other windows should snap back around it. I can't get modern skins to follow that & if I ever manage to make my own modern skin engine plug-in then it's something I've got to try to code.
